Large Passenger Aircraft - IADP / High level objectives Platform 1 Advanced Engine and Aircraft Configurations 5. High speed demonstrator with hybrid laminar flow control wing Key demonstration objectives Validation of a large scale HLFC wing section under operational condition Development, design and build of integrated concept for large scale flight test Paralleled by adequate WTT and ground based feature demonstrators Development and maturation of manufacturing and assembly concepts Development and validation of repair and maintenance concepts Identification and of solutions for certification and operational aspects Calibration of numerical methods and tools 7 7
Large Passenger Aircraft - IADP / High level objectives Platform 2 Innovative Physical Integration Cabin-System-Structure Advanced fully integrated fuselage cabin demonstrator: Cabin functionalities, advanced networks for energy and data transfer Cabin ergonomics, human centered cabin Assembly of parts at MCA and FAL (structure, cabin, system installation) Structural performance, fully integr. structural concept, health monitoring Efficient management and use of energy New multifunctional material, MRO concepts, failure modes Estimated Volume of Activities ~250M Year of delivery > 8 8
